Silver Alert for Durham man, 49, canceled

Authorities in Durham suspended their search Wednesday for a 49-year-old man who may be suffering from dementia or some other cognitive impairment. 

The North Carolina Center for Missing Persons issued a Silver Alert for Hubert Matthew Hunt about 12 a.m. after he went missing from a home at 1922 Capps St. The alert was canceled shortly before 4 p.m. 

It wasn't clear whether Hunt was found safe.

Developed in 2007, the Silver Alert system quickly notifies the public about missing endangered people who suffer from dementia or other cognitive impairments, such as Alzheimer's disease.

It also allows caregivers and nursing homes to report a person missing. In the past, only a family member could report an adult missing.
